It was never intentional on their part. Neil even said that they felt embarrassed when it was brought to their attention because Ellie is supposed to be Ashley's character. So they did as much as they could to change Ellie to resemble her more.

It was either Grounded documentary for TLOU or the Vics Basement podcast with the CDs when they mentioned this but according to them they honestly didn't realise how much Ellie looked like Ellen Page until they saw a trailer they had made and they were like 'ooooooh shit!' It was hilarious the way the talked about it and seemed quite genuine. Seems more coincidence rather than anything.
